U.S. Marshal Chance Thorn gets an assignment to solve the problem of a fifty thousand dollar train robbery of Treasury one hundred dollar bills somewhere outside of Sacramento, California. Chance, home based in San Francisco, gets to Sacramento and digs into the case. It soon develops into much more than a mere train robbery and he is head over six-gun into a counterfeiting scheme that has netted the gang hundreds of thousand of dollars. It’s his job to find the stolen money and now to close down and prosecute the counterfeiters. It’s a double mystery that he has to work hard trying to solve.

Since his first novel was published in 1968 Chet Cunningham has written and had published nearly 300 works of fiction and 15 non fiction books. He is equally adept on horseback, in the techno-thriller arena, or recounting military history. His output includes 125 westerns and 50 men's action/adventure novels.
